Multiple cartel investigations currently underway, New Zealand competition regulator says

By Saloni Sinha ( March 30, 2026, 02:59 GMT | Insight) -- New Zealand’s competition regulator has multiple cartel investigations underway in public procurement following a recent criminal conviction, a senior official said.
